mirror of
https://github.com/espressif/esp-idf
synced 2025-03-10 01:29:21 -04:00
docs(ble/bluedroid): Optimize documentation for BLE connection parameter updates
This commit is contained in:
parent
256895f89f
commit
01a40193a8
@ -1179,13 +1179,13 @@ typedef union {
|
|||||||
struct ble_update_conn_params_evt_param {
|
struct ble_update_conn_params_evt_param {
|
||||||
esp_bt_status_t status; /*!< Indicate update connection parameters success status */
|
esp_bt_status_t status; /*!< Indicate update connection parameters success status */
|
||||||
esp_bd_addr_t bda; /*!< Bluetooth device address */
|
esp_bd_addr_t bda; /*!< Bluetooth device address */
|
||||||
uint16_t min_int; /*!< Min connection interval */
|
uint16_t min_int; /*!< Minimum connection interval. If the master initiates the connection parameter update, this value is not applicable for the slave and will be set to zero. */
|
||||||
uint16_t max_int; /*!< Max connection interval */
|
uint16_t max_int; /*!< Maximum connection interval. If the master initiates the connection parameter update, this value is not applicable for the slave and will be set to zero. */
|
||||||
uint16_t latency; /*!< Slave latency for the connection in number of connection events. Range: 0x0000 to 0x01F3 */
|
uint16_t latency; /*!< Slave latency for the connection in number of connection events. Range: 0x0000 to 0x01F3 */
|
||||||
uint16_t conn_int; /*!< Current connection interval */
|
uint16_t conn_int; /*!< Current connection interval in milliseconds, calculated as N × 1.25 ms */
|
||||||
uint16_t timeout; /*!< Supervision timeout for the LE Link. Range: 0x000A to 0x0C80.
|
uint16_t timeout; /*!< Supervision timeout for the LE Link. Range: 0x000A to 0x0C80.
|
||||||
Mandatory Range: 0x000A to 0x0C80 Time = N * 10 msec */
|
This value is calculated as N × 10 ms */
|
||||||
} update_conn_params; /*!< Event parameter of 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T */
|
} update_conn_params; /*!< Event parameter for 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T */
|
||||||
/**
|
/**
|
||||||
* @brief ESP_GAP_BLE_SET_PKT_LENGTH_COMPLETE_EVT
|
* @brief ESP_GAP_BLE_SET_PKT_LENGTH_COMPLETE_EVT
|
||||||
*/
|
*/
|
||||||
|
@ -329,10 +329,8 @@ static void gap_event_handler(esp_gap_ble_cb_event_t event, esp_ble_gap_cb_param
|
|||||||
}
|
}
|
||||||
break;
|
break;
|
||||||
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
||||||
EXAMPLE_DEBUG(EXAMPLE_TAG, "update connection params status = %d, min_int = %d, max_int = %d,conn_int = %d,latency = %d, timeout = %d",
|
EXAMPLE_DEBUG(EXAMPLE_TAG, "update connection params status = %d, conn_int = %d, latency = %d, timeout = %d",
|
||||||
param->update_conn_params.status,
|
param->update_conn_params.status,
|
||||||
param->update_conn_params.min_int,
|
|
||||||
param->update_conn_params.max_int,
|
|
||||||
param->update_conn_params.conn_int,
|
param->update_conn_params.conn_int,
|
||||||
param->update_conn_params.latency,
|
param->update_conn_params.latency,
|
||||||
param->update_conn_params.timeout);
|
param->update_conn_params.timeout);
|
||||||
|
@ -435,10 +435,8 @@ static void esp_gap_cb(esp_gap_ble_cb_event_t event, esp_ble_gap_cb_param_t *par
|
|||||||
ESP_LOGI(GATTC_TAG, "stop adv successfully");
|
ESP_LOGI(GATTC_TAG, "stop adv successfully");
|
||||||
break;
|
break;
|
||||||
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
||||||
ESP_LOGI(GATTC_TAG, "update connection params status = %d, min_int = %d, max_int = %d,conn_int = %d,latency = %d, timeout = %d",
|
ESP_LOGI(GATTC_TAG, "update connection params status = %d, conn_int = %d, latency = %d, timeout = %d",
|
||||||
param->update_conn_params.status,
|
param->update_conn_params.status,
|
||||||
param->update_conn_params.min_int,
|
|
||||||
param->update_conn_params.max_int,
|
|
||||||
param->update_conn_params.conn_int,
|
param->update_conn_params.conn_int,
|
||||||
param->update_conn_params.latency,
|
param->update_conn_params.latency,
|
||||||
param->update_conn_params.timeout);
|
param->update_conn_params.timeout);
|
||||||
|
@ -263,10 +263,8 @@ static void gap_event_handler(esp_gap_ble_cb_event_t event, esp_ble_gap_cb_param
|
|||||||
}
|
}
|
||||||
break;
|
break;
|
||||||
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
||||||
ESP_LOGI(GATTS_TAG, "update connetion params status = %d, min_int = %d, max_int = %d,conn_int = %d,latency = %d, timeout = %d",
|
ESP_LOGI(GATTS_TAG, "update connection params status = %d, conn_int = %d, latency = %d, timeout = %d",
|
||||||
param->update_conn_params.status,
|
param->update_conn_params.status,
|
||||||
param->update_conn_params.min_int,
|
|
||||||
param->update_conn_params.max_int,
|
|
||||||
param->update_conn_params.conn_int,
|
param->update_conn_params.conn_int,
|
||||||
param->update_conn_params.latency,
|
param->update_conn_params.latency,
|
||||||
param->update_conn_params.timeout);
|
param->update_conn_params.timeout);
|
||||||
|
@ -392,10 +392,8 @@ static void esp_gap_cb(esp_gap_ble_cb_event_t event, esp_ble_gap_cb_param_t *par
|
|||||||
ESP_LOGI(GATTC_TAG, "stop adv successfully");
|
ESP_LOGI(GATTC_TAG, "stop adv successfully");
|
||||||
break;
|
break;
|
||||||
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
||||||
ESP_LOGI(GATTC_TAG, "update connection params status = %d, min_int = %d, max_int = %d,conn_int = %d,latency = %d, timeout = %d",
|
ESP_LOGI(GATTC_TAG, "update connection params status = %d, conn_int = %d, latency = %d, timeout = %d",
|
||||||
param->update_conn_params.status,
|
param->update_conn_params.status,
|
||||||
param->update_conn_params.min_int,
|
|
||||||
param->update_conn_params.max_int,
|
|
||||||
param->update_conn_params.conn_int,
|
param->update_conn_params.conn_int,
|
||||||
param->update_conn_params.latency,
|
param->update_conn_params.latency,
|
||||||
param->update_conn_params.timeout);
|
param->update_conn_params.timeout);
|
||||||
|
@ -226,10 +226,8 @@ static void gap_event_handler(esp_gap_ble_cb_event_t event, esp_ble_gap_cb_param
|
|||||||
}
|
}
|
||||||
break;
|
break;
|
||||||
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
||||||
ESP_LOGI(GATTS_TAG, "update connection params status = %d, min_int = %d, max_int = %d,conn_int = %d,latency = %d, timeout = %d",
|
ESP_LOGI(GATTS_TAG, "update connection params status = %d, conn_int = %d, latency = %d, timeout = %d",
|
||||||
param->update_conn_params.status,
|
param->update_conn_params.status,
|
||||||
param->update_conn_params.min_int,
|
|
||||||
param->update_conn_params.max_int,
|
|
||||||
param->update_conn_params.conn_int,
|
param->update_conn_params.conn_int,
|
||||||
param->update_conn_params.latency,
|
param->update_conn_params.latency,
|
||||||
param->update_conn_params.timeout);
|
param->update_conn_params.timeout);
|
||||||
|
@ -648,11 +648,8 @@ The `esp_ble_gap_update_conn_params()` function triggers a GAP event `ESP_GAP_BL
|
|||||||
|
|
||||||
```c
|
```c
|
||||||
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
||||||
ESP_LOGI(GATTS_TAG, "update connection params status = %d, min_int = %d, max_int = %d,
|
ESP_LOGI(GATTS_TAG, "update connection params status = %d, conn_int = %d,latency = %d, timeout = %d",
|
||||||
conn_int = %d,latency = %d, timeout = %d",
|
|
||||||
param->update_conn_params.status,
|
param->update_conn_params.status,
|
||||||
param->update_conn_params.min_int,
|
|
||||||
param->update_conn_params.max_int,
|
|
||||||
param->update_conn_params.conn_int,
|
param->update_conn_params.conn_int,
|
||||||
param->update_conn_params.latency,
|
param->update_conn_params.latency,
|
||||||
param->update_conn_params.timeout);
|
param->update_conn_params.timeout);
|
||||||
|
@ -264,10 +264,8 @@ static void gap_event_handler(esp_gap_ble_cb_event_t event, esp_ble_gap_cb_param
|
|||||||
}
|
}
|
||||||
break;
|
break;
|
||||||
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
||||||
ESP_LOGI(GATTS_TABLE_TAG, "update connection params status = %d, min_int = %d, max_int = %d,conn_int = %d,latency = %d, timeout = %d",
|
ESP_LOGI(GATTS_TABLE_TAG, "update connection params status = %d, conn_int = %d, latency = %d, timeout = %d",
|
||||||
param->update_conn_params.status,
|
param->update_conn_params.status,
|
||||||
param->update_conn_params.min_int,
|
|
||||||
param->update_conn_params.max_int,
|
|
||||||
param->update_conn_params.conn_int,
|
param->update_conn_params.conn_int,
|
||||||
param->update_conn_params.latency,
|
param->update_conn_params.latency,
|
||||||
param->update_conn_params.timeout);
|
param->update_conn_params.timeout);
|
||||||
|
@ -743,10 +743,8 @@ static void esp_gap_cb(esp_gap_ble_cb_event_t event, esp_ble_gap_cb_param_t *par
|
|||||||
uint8_t adv_name_len = 0;
|
uint8_t adv_name_len = 0;
|
||||||
switch (event) {
|
switch (event) {
|
||||||
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
||||||
ESP_LOGI(GATTC_TAG, "update connection params status = %d, min_int = %d, max_int = %d,conn_int = %d,latency = %d, timeout = %d",
|
ESP_LOGI(GATTC_TAG, "update connection params status = %d, conn_int = %d, latency = %d, timeout = %d",
|
||||||
param->update_conn_params.status,
|
param->update_conn_params.status,
|
||||||
param->update_conn_params.min_int,
|
|
||||||
param->update_conn_params.max_int,
|
|
||||||
param->update_conn_params.conn_int,
|
param->update_conn_params.conn_int,
|
||||||
param->update_conn_params.latency,
|
param->update_conn_params.latency,
|
||||||
param->update_conn_params.timeout);
|
param->update_conn_params.timeout);
|
||||||
|
@ -344,10 +344,8 @@ static void gap_event_handler(esp_gap_ble_cb_event_t event, esp_ble_gap_cb_param
|
|||||||
esp_ble_gap_ext_adv_set_params(EXT_ADV_HANDLE, &ext_adv_params_2M);
|
esp_ble_gap_ext_adv_set_params(EXT_ADV_HANDLE, &ext_adv_params_2M);
|
||||||
break;
|
break;
|
||||||
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
||||||
ESP_LOGI(GATTS_TABLE_TAG, "update connection params status = %d, min_int = %d, max_int = %d,conn_int = %d,latency = %d, timeout = %d",
|
ESP_LOGI(GATTS_TABLE_TAG, "update connection params status = %d, conn_int = %d, latency = %d, timeout = %d",
|
||||||
param->update_conn_params.status,
|
param->update_conn_params.status,
|
||||||
param->update_conn_params.min_int,
|
|
||||||
param->update_conn_params.max_int,
|
|
||||||
param->update_conn_params.conn_int,
|
param->update_conn_params.conn_int,
|
||||||
param->update_conn_params.latency,
|
param->update_conn_params.latency,
|
||||||
param->update_conn_params.timeout);
|
param->update_conn_params.timeout);
|
||||||
|
@ -181,10 +181,8 @@ static void gap_event_handler(esp_gap_ble_cb_event_t event, esp_ble_gap_cb_param
|
|||||||
}
|
}
|
||||||
break;
|
break;
|
||||||
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
||||||
ESP_LOGI(BT_BLE_COEX_TAG, "update connection params status = %d, min_int = %d, max_int = %d,conn_int = %d,latency = %d, timeout = %d",
|
ESP_LOGI(BT_BLE_COEX_TAG, "update connection params status = %d, conn_int = %d, latency = %d, timeout = %d",
|
||||||
param->update_conn_params.status,
|
param->update_conn_params.status,
|
||||||
param->update_conn_params.min_int,
|
|
||||||
param->update_conn_params.max_int,
|
|
||||||
param->update_conn_params.conn_int,
|
param->update_conn_params.conn_int,
|
||||||
param->update_conn_params.latency,
|
param->update_conn_params.latency,
|
||||||
param->update_conn_params.timeout);
|
param->update_conn_params.timeout);
|
||||||
|
@ -245,10 +245,8 @@ static void gap_event_handler(esp_gap_ble_cb_event_t event, esp_ble_gap_cb_param
|
|||||||
}
|
}
|
||||||
break;
|
break;
|
||||||
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
||||||
ESP_LOGI(COEX_TAG, "update connection params status = %d, min_int = %d, max_int = %d,conn_int = %d,latency = %d, timeout = %d",
|
ESP_LOGI(COEX_TAG, "update connection params status = %d, conn_int = %d, latency = %d, timeout = %d",
|
||||||
param->update_conn_params.status,
|
param->update_conn_params.status,
|
||||||
param->update_conn_params.min_int,
|
|
||||||
param->update_conn_params.max_int,
|
|
||||||
param->update_conn_params.conn_int,
|
param->update_conn_params.conn_int,
|
||||||
param->update_conn_params.latency,
|
param->update_conn_params.latency,
|
||||||
param->update_conn_params.timeout);
|
param->update_conn_params.timeout);
|
||||||
|
@ -376,10 +376,8 @@ void gap_event_handler(esp_gap_ble_cb_event_t event, esp_ble_gap_cb_param_t *par
|
|||||||
}
|
}
|
||||||
break;
|
break;
|
||||||
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
case ESP_GAP_BLE_UPDATE_CONN_PARAMS_EVT:
|
||||||
ESP_LOGI(TAG, "update connection params status = %d, min_int = %d, max_int = %d,conn_int = %d,latency = %d, timeout = %d",
|
ESP_LOGI(TAG, "update connection params status = %d, conn_int = %d, latency = %d, timeout = %d",
|
||||||
param->update_conn_params.status,
|
param->update_conn_params.status,
|
||||||
param->update_conn_params.min_int,
|
|
||||||
param->update_conn_params.max_int,
|
|
||||||
param->update_conn_params.conn_int,
|
param->update_conn_params.conn_int,
|
||||||
param->update_conn_params.latency,
|
param->update_conn_params.latency,
|
||||||
param->update_conn_params.timeout);
|
param->update_conn_params.timeout);
|
||||||
|
Loading…
x
Reference in New Issue
Block a user